Job Description
Job Description
We are looking for a person with experience in full stack development to participate in the design, development and maintenance of functionalities in cloud environments, working in both backend and frontend and contributing to the improvement of logistics systems and distributed platforms.
Responsibilities:
Design, develop and test full stack functionalities with Java and Spring in the backend and Angular in the frontend, ensuring performance and reliability in systems that work with maps, geocoding and administrative structures in different countries.
Manage and evolve continuous integration and deployment pipelines, container deployments with Docker and Kubernetes, and cloud infrastructure in GCP.
Maintain and optimize relational and NoSQL databases such as PostgreSQL, ElasticSearch and Redis to support logistics processes.
Resolve incidents in production and participate in post-incident analysis and subsequent improvements.
Use artificial intelligence-assisted development tools to accelerate development by critically evaluating the results.
Collaborate with technical, architecture, product and design managers to transform requirements into technical solutions.
Requirements:
More than 3 years of experience in similar positions and in agile environments.
Knowledge of technological trends and software development standards.
Hands-on experience with Java, Angular, Spring, Hibernate, Docker, Kubernetes and Kafka.
Experience in automating continuous integration and deployment processes.
Knowledge of relational and NoSQL databases such as PostgreSQL, ElasticSearch and Redis.
Experience in developing cloud native applications.
Professional English level B2 or higher.
Organization, autonomy and proactivity capacity.
Experience using artificial intelligence tools such as GitHub Copilot, ChatGPT or Claude.
Ability to critically evaluate results generated by AI and responsibly integrate them into work.
Salary to receive
To agree